Electronic Data Sheet (EDS)
Files

EDS files are specially formatted ASCII files that provide all of the information
necessary for a configuration tool (e.g., RSNetWorx for EtherNet/IP) to access
and alter the parameters of a device. The EDS file contains all the parameter
information of a device: number of parameters, groupings, parameter name, min,
max, and default values, units, data format and scaling. The EDS file for the
EtherNet/IP Communications Auxiliary is available from the Internet at

www.ab.com/networks/eds/index.html

. It can also be obtained from the

EtherNet/IP Communications Auxiliary’s internal web page.
